Understanding Decentralized Finance

Decentralized finance refers to a financial system that operates on blockchain technology, eliminating intermediaries like banks and brokers. By leveraging smart contracts—self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code—DeFi platforms enable peer-to-peer transactions, lending, borrowing, and trading in a transparent and secure manner.

The core principles of DeFi include:

  • Transparency: Every transaction is recorded on the blockchain, providing an immutable and verifiable trail.
  • Accessibility: Anyone with an internet connection can participate, regardless of their geographical location or socioeconomic status.
  • Control: Users maintain control over their assets, eliminating the need for third-party custodians.

The Advantages of DeFi for Sustainable Wealth

1. Financial Inclusion

One of the most significant advantages of DeFi is its potential to foster financial inclusion. Traditional financial systems often exclude individuals without access to bank accounts or credit histories. DeFi platforms allow anyone to access financial services, from savings accounts to loans, empowering those who have been underserved by conventional banking.

2. Higher Returns on Investment

DeFi offers various ways to earn passive income, often yielding higher returns than traditional savings accounts or investment vehicles. Some popular options include:

  • Yield Farming: Users can provide liquidity to a platform in exchange for interest and rewards, often significantly higher than traditional banks.
  • Staking: By locking up their assets in a blockchain network, users can earn rewards, contributing to network security and operations.

3. Lower Costs and Fees

Decentralized platforms typically have lower operational costs compared to traditional banks. This reduction in overhead translates to lower fees for users. Additionally, the elimination of intermediaries means that users can conduct transactions with reduced costs, making financial activities more affordable.

4. Enhanced Security

Blockchain technology offers a high level of security through cryptographic measures. While no system is entirely immune to risks, DeFi protocols are designed to mitigate vulnerabilities through transparency and community-driven audits. Moreover, users retain control of their private keys, reducing the risk of hacks associated with centralized exchanges.

Navigating the Challenges of DeFi

While the benefits of DeFi are substantial, it is essential to recognize and navigate the challenges that accompany this innovative financial ecosystem.

1. Market Volatility

Cryptocurrencies and DeFi assets can be highly volatile. Investors should be prepared for price fluctuations that can impact their investments. It is prudent to conduct thorough research and consider diversifying portfolios to mitigate risks.

2. Regulatory Uncertainty

As DeFi continues to grow, regulatory frameworks are still catching up. Governments worldwide are exploring how to regulate this nascent industry, which could impact its operations and the legality of certain services. Staying informed about regulatory developments is crucial for anyone involved in DeFi.

3. Technical Complexity

The DeFi space can be daunting for newcomers, with various platforms and protocols to navigate. Users may encounter technical jargon and complex user interfaces. However, numerous resources and communities are available to provide guidance and support.
